Primary school
Known locally as Szkoła podstawowa, this stage brings together core academic learning and social skills before upper secondary or vocational education.
In Poland, Primary school—known locally as Szkoła podstawowa—covers the compulsory foundation of general education. It develops core academic and social skills before learners progress to upper secondary or vocational education.
